Fourth Form-based Pastoral Care Activities – Tailor-made Growth Activities for Junior Form Students & Senior Form Inter-class Singing Contest
第四次級本導育活動 - 初中級成長活動及高中級班際歌唱比賽

The Fourth Form-based Pastoral Care Activities were held on 4th December, 2012. To cater for the needs of students from different forms, different activities were carried out.

S.1 students participated in marching activities. This was a refreshing activity since S.1 students had already practised this kind of training during their induction course in the summer holiday. Through marching practice, the programme aims at reinforcing students the concept of being self-disciplined and being strong enough to face challenges in studying and living.

Homeroom teachers provided a programme for S.2 students which was called “Way out in the face of Adversity 逆境中的出路”. Through situational games, video shows, storytelling and worksheets, students learned the theory and practised how to deal with difficult situations and understood how to think in a positive way to find solutions in case of difficulty.

S.3 students were provided with a programme concerning “Goal Setting”. Social workers introduced to students the importance of goal setting and how a proper choice of goal affects the future. Students realize that life is full of challenges and their dreams will eventually come true if they have the courage to change.

S.4 to S.6 students took part in an inter-class singing contest. Students looked forward to the contest and they had practised hard during the last month during recess, lunch and even after school. Some classes invited their homeroom teachers to sing with them. Although it was the preliminary competition, students treated it as the final. Their songs, filling with joy and happiness, showed how deep they love their fellow students, their teachers and also the school.
